Australian miner Tombola Gold said it has recorded first material from its Comstock and Shamrock properties, part of the Mt. Freda complex in western Queensland, to the Great Australian Mine (GAM) plant.

tombolaOfficials for the company said crushing and processing will commence this month, as the plant recommissioning is on schedule and well advanced, and it is still on track for first gold pour this month as well.

The first delivery via its cartage contractor was 90,000 tonnes, and its haulage plan includes a seven-day-per-week operation.

“Today marks a significant milestone,” Managing Director Byron Miles said.

“We’ve achieved significant milestones over the 2022 calendar year, which have laid a solid foundation for a very bright 2023.”
